Portland cement clinker is made by heating in a kiln a homogeneous mixture of raw materials to a calcining temperature which is about 1450 0 C for modern cements. Jan 30 2018 Chains in wet and longdry rotary cement kilns usually work as a removal of the moisture from the raw cement materials mud and it is also cleaning the kiln shell by transporting materials crushing the mud rings reducing the dust amount and reducing the kiln exit gas temperature

Normally for rotary kiln process volatile matter is to be in the range of 25 % to 30 %. Coals for direct reduction in the rotary kiln need to have low swelling index. Normally swelling index is to be less than 1. The physical and chemical specifications of the non-coking coal are as follows. Size of lumps - 5 mm to 20 mm.

Longitudinal expansion affects the location of the tyres with respect to the rollers and of the ends of the kiln with the hood and exhaust duct. The kiln system, of course, is designed to take up its correct position when operating at design temperature. Since the 1930s kilns have been designed to expand 0.25-0.3%.

The ash content of coal is the main indicator of coal used in coal fuel rotary kilns and calciners for firing and decomposition. Combined with the process equipment and control conditions of the cement industry, it is generally required that the ash content of coal powder should be less than 27% for the outside pre decomposition calciner. The kiln system has to be designed to cope with the chemical process requirements during which the kiln feed material is converted into cement clinker. This process as a whole is endothermic and takes place at maximum material temperatures of 1450 °C.

Jan 01, 2013 The utilisation of coal in the cement and concrete industries takes three basic forms: 1. As a fuel in the production of cement clinker, 2. Ash produced by burning coal in power stations is used as a component in cement rotary kiln feeds, 3. Ash produced by burning coal in power stations is used as a mineral additive in concrete mixes.

Firstly you have to understand types of ring formation in the cement kiln- Sulphur ring, Spurrite ring and alkali ring POSSIBLE CAUSES FOR RING FORMATION IN THE BURNING ZONE Coal fineness too coarse. Low fusion temperature of coal ash. Kiln feed high on liquid content (silica, AIF ratios as well as lime saturation factor low).

The earliest cement kilns were vertical shafts in which mixtures of raw materials and solid fuel were burned in a natural draft of combustion air. Ransome introduced the rotary kiln in the 1880s and this allowed more uniform heat transfer and controlled clinker burning.

A 2002 test of emissions from a Colorado cement kiln burning TDF with coal found an 8% increase in mercury when TDF was used, leading to nearly 5 pounds of additional mercury pollution per year -- enough to contaminate about 2,000 twenty-acre lakes to the point where the fish cannot be eaten due to methylmercury bioaccumulation.

The cement industry has long been dependent on the use of fossil fuels, although a recent trend in replacing fossil fuels with alternative fuels has arisen. 1, 2 However, when unconverted or partly converted alternative fuels are admitted directly in the rotary kiln inlet, the volatiles released from the fuels may react with sulphates present in the hot meal to form SO 2.
